Key differences

Both SCCR and RFIX are fixed income ETFs. SCCR charges 0.16% a year and RFIX 0.50%. The main difference: SCCR costs 0.34% less per year.

  • SCCR costs 0.34% less per year.
  • SCCR is much larger than RFIX. Larger funds are usually more liquid and less likely to close.
